| Menu # | Parameter Name | Description | | :--- | :--- | :--- | | 16 | AM Hi Pwr | Sets the maximum AM power output. | | 17 | AM Lo Pwr | Sets the minimum AM power output (Dead Key). | | 19/20 | Modulation | Settings controlling modulation levels for different modes. | | 24/28/32/36 | xxTONE | Controls the transmitted audio tone characteristics for different modes. | | 52 | RFG | Adjusts the internal RF Gain, affecting sensitivity and noise floor. | | 59 | RXPIL | A setting that some users adjust to improve receive audio quality. | | N/A | FM.DEV | Adjusts FM deviation. The radio also has a separate menu for this in the user menu. |
The service menu interacts directly with the transceiver's firmware to regulate hardware performance. Unlike consumer settings like backlight color or key beeps, the service menu controls core operational voltages and frequencies.
